    Governor Sonko Shares List Of Public Land Set To Be Reclaimed From Land Grabbers

    Nairobi Governor Mike Sonko has put on notice those accused of grabbing public land.

    The county boss on Thursday ordered that the below land owners vacate the premises and remove their valuables from the public utilities.

    Among them are: proposed land for Gigiri and Ruaraka firestations, Highridge hospital in parklands, New muthaiga thigiri ridge county dispensary and Nursery school.

    Sonko has also asked those occupying the grabbed Pumwani hospital expansion structures, Eastleigh county Market, Mwariro county market, Lang’ata primary school land, St. Catherine primary school land, Buruburu girls school land, Martin Luther primary school land and Kamkunji Secondary school land to vacate with immediate effect.

    Also on the long list of public grabbed land is Lang’ata secondary school land, grabbed land reserved for South C market and the land reserved for Nyayo estate police post.

    “Better be a one term Governor and leave a legacy than entertaining grabbing of public land or utilities,” a tough talking Sonko said.

    He also added that the exercise will see him lose his multi million shilling plot in Buru Buru. Also on the losing end will be nominated MP Maina Kamanda.

    He further noted that any county or NEMA official who conspired with grabbers to approve building plans on public utilities will also be prosecuted alongside the aforementioned suspected grabbers.

    This comes after a multi-agency task force of the Nairobi River regeneration brought down the Sh1 billion South End mall which was put up on riparian land.

    Word also has it that Nakumatt Ukay, Taj Mall and Westgate could also be reduced to rubble.
